Q1. Where are you posting from today? What's new with your bike/cycle?@bikenite @ascentale A1 hi from Highcliffe-on-Sea where the rain has been quite depressing but when the sun has been out, it's been actually warming.
What's new on my bike is a long drop rear brake calliper. The old Shimano R7000 has always been a marginal fit, and after last week's roaring success with the mudguards, everything had shifted so the pads were rubbing on the tyre. This is acknowledged by experts as being a Bad Thing. I shopped around for a long drop calliper, and then saved myself £££ by salvaging a Textro R539 from the hangar queen, and also saved myself a wasted nearly-new rear brake cable by clipping the existing one right at the crimp so there was still some spare. Be prepared to shout "<name of offspring of deity of choice>!" when the crimp flies past your ear. A bit of fettling and presto, a safe and cheap rear brake.
Bonus, when I went to remove the _front_ calliper from the hangar queen, it had corroded in place. So I felt even better with my salvage! #BikeNite
